A warm welcome to Season 2 of your fantasy sleep saga, where you are the main character! This is Season 2 Episode 13: 'A Christmas Nightcap' The lantern display comes to an end, and your Christmas wish is delivered. The old halfling invites you back to his house under the hill for a festive nightcap by the fire. Together you wander back down the hillside and across the Shire at night, finally arriving at the old halfling’s house. You settle in after a long but magical day and fall asleep on this lovely Christmas Eve, surrounded by friendship and love. And that rounds off Season 2 of this fantasy sleep saga! We will do a short,

Guided breathing pattern called 3-4-5.

This will allow you to slow down and relax,

Preparing your body and your mind for a wonderful,

Peaceful rest.

When you are ready,

Breathe in through the nose for three,

Hold for four,

And breathe out for five.

Let all of it go now,

Again that's in for three,

Hold for four,

And release,

Blowing away the thoughts of yesterday,

Today,

And tomorrow,

Again in for three,

And let it go.

Continue to breathe in this way in your own time,

And with each breath out,

Allow your body to sink just that bit deeper,

And gradually allow the breath to fall back into a natural rhythm.
